Introduction

More and more vehicles are now using Ethernet networks, also known as DoIP (“Diagnostics over Internet Protocol”), which allow vehicle systems to transmit data at much faster speeds compared to CAN networks. Certain vehicle diagnostics are primarily available via DoIP rather than traditional CAN networks.

  • HRN-BM16T22 has the 2-pin Molex connector for Ethernet (pins 3 and 11) connected by default.
  • HRN-BM16T2-LD and HRN-XBM16K2-LD has a 4-pin Molex connector labeled C3/C5 (pins 3 and 11) connected by default.
  • HRN-BM16T2-HD and HRN-XBM16K2-HD has a 4-pin Molex connector (pins 3 and 11) connected by default.

*This must be disconnected for any vehicles that require an Ethernet bypass to ensure that scanning tools and other equipment are not affected.

Known Vehicles that require an Ethernet bypass are listed in this table:

    • Vehicles equipped with Ethernet/DOIP (Diagnostics over Internet Protocol) have one of the following two OBD-II port layouts:

  1. Pin 8 - DOIP Activator
    • Pin 8 - DOIP Activator

    • Pin 3 - RX +

    • Pin 11 - RX -

    • Pin 12 - TX +

    • Pin 13 - TX -
